Description Erik Hovland 2005-03-31 21:53:34 UTC
As of version 0.89 xmame now has support for lirc. This is really handy for those who run keyboardless systems (ie mythtv). But the ebuilds of versions after version 0.89 do not have the required bits to provide this feature if the lirc use flag is given.

Reproducible: Always
Steps to Reproduce:
1. ACCEPT_KEYWORDS='~x86' USE='lirc' emerge xmame
2. ldd /usr/games/bin/xmame

Actual Results:  
There is no lirc_client library linked in to xmame and so no action by xmame
when a lirc command is sent.

Expected Results:  
emerge should have added lirc_client into the libraries that xmame links against
and should have enabled the LIRC variable in the makefile.unix

Comment 2 Mr. Bones. (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2005-04-01 09:02:20 UTC
added lirc support to xmame and xmess.

It would have been nice if I had been able to apply your patch directly.  In the future, please limit your patch to the feature/bug fix in question and leave the formatting of the IUSE variable alone.  Thanks.

No rev bump since these things are such large compiles.  For lirc support, resync and remerge.
